Output 63099dad0ccb93c0b3a6b3e976cb81453f3694c4823d070d5c691e9f7ea48ed2:10

value
13182433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eb12116bdd582af6e3c8a33ba7499b4744fa8a4 OP_EQUAL
address
3DEuFsTAGKXt3aKTGCqYwxLsu8WXroUPnz
transaction
63099dad0ccb93c0b3a6b3e976cb81453f3694c4823d070d5c691e9f7ea48ed2
spent
true